Rinse the rice in a fine-mesh sieve under cold water to remove excess starch. Drain well.
In a medium saucepan,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add the rinsed rice and stir to coat. Toast the rice for 2-3 minutes, stirring frequently until it starts to turn a light golden color.
Add water, salsa, cumin (if using), and salt to the saucepan. Stir well to combine.
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over the saucepan with a tight-fitting lid, and let it simmer for 15 minutes or until the liquid is fully absorbed.
Turn off the heat and let the rice rest, covered, for another 5 minutes to finish steaming.
Fluff the rice with a fork and adjust seasoning if needed.
Transfer the salsa rice to a serving dish. Garnish with chopped cilantro and serve with lime wedges on the side if desired.
